About This Landmark

Discover the Thrill of Hiking the Outdoor Trails at Osage Park

Osage Park shines as a quintessential destination for outdoor enthusiasts looking to reconnect with nature near Bentonville, Arkansas. The park features a network of well-maintained trails that weave through lush woodlands, rolling hills, and charming ponds, providing both beauty and a challenge. Spanning several miles, these trails cater to hikers of all skill levels, offering easy paths for beginners and more strenuous routes for seasoned adventurers. The natural beauty here is matched only by the abundance of wildlife, making it a perfect spot for photography and birdwatching.

In the spring, the park comes alive with blooming wildflowers and vibrant greenery, while autumn offers breathtaking foliage. Whether you're seeking solitude or a family-friendly day out, Osage Park's trails promise a rewarding outdoor experience.

Adventure Guide to Hiking Osage Park’s Outdoor Trails

Key Facts and Details:

  • Location: Osage Park, Bentonville, Arkansas.
  • Trail Length: Approximately 5 miles of interconnected trails.
  • Difficulty: Ranges from easy to moderate.
  • Features: Scenic views, ponds, and picnic areas.
  • Wildlife: Home to various bird species, deer, and other wildlife.

Recommended Suggestions:

  • Visit early in the morning or late afternoon for the best lighting and cooler temperatures.
  • Bring binoculars for birdwatching; the park is a hotspot for local bird species.
  • Don't forget sunscreen and plenty of water, especially in warmer months.

Interesting Facts:

  • The park is part of a larger effort to promote outdoor recreation in Bentonville, a city known for its commitment to nature and sustainability.
  • Trails are designed to be accessible for families with children, allowing for an inclusive experience.

History of the Area: Osage Park is part of the larger Ozark region, known for its rich biodiversity and outdoor recreation opportunities. The area's importance as a natural resource has been recognized for generations, making it a beloved spot for both locals and visitors. The park was developed as part of community efforts to enhance outdoor amenities, reflecting Bentonville's growth as a leading outdoor destination.

Visitor Tips:
  • Best Times: Spring and Fall for cooler temperatures and amazing lighting.
  • What to Bring: Water, sunscreen, and a camera!
